1.Controls low-level analog signals

PhotoMOS relays feature extremely low closed-circuit offset voltage to enable control of low-level analog signals without distortion.

2.Control with low-level input signals

3.Controls various types of loads such as relays, motors, lamps and solenoids.

4.Optical coupling for extremely high isolation

Unlike mechanical relays, the PhotoMOS relay combines LED and optoelectronic device to transfer signals using light for extremely high isolation.

5.Eliminates the need for a counter electromotive force protection diode in the drive circuits on the input side

6.Stable on resistance

7.Low-level off state leakage current

8.Eliminates the need for a power supply to drive the power MOSFET

A power supply used to drive the power MOSFET is unnecessary because of the built-in optoelectronic device. This results in easy circuit design and small PC board area.

9.Low thermal electromotive force (Approx. 1 V)
